Ecommerce refers to all types of business
transaction and operations that are
executed through internet and other
electronic technologies.
“Ecommerce is a virtual business
environment in which information moves
electronically via internet related to buying,
selling, transportation of goods and
services.”
Data analytics refers to the process of
examining datasets to draw conclusion
about the information they contain. Data
analytic technique enable to take raw
data and uncover patterns to extract
valuable insight from it.

Online Marketplace as Trustee between
Seller and Customer
Instead of buying products and selling them to customers (Retail Model), Daraz acts as a trustee between Seller and Customer
(Marketplace Model). Thousands of Sellers (screened by Daraz) list their products on the portal. Daraz drives a hundred thousand
prospects every day to its Website and Mobile Application. Every customer that places an order on Daraz is protected by a 100%
Purchase Protection policy: Genuine Products, Safe & Secure Payments and Easy & Free Returns. Only upon completion of a successful
transaction Daraz will release money to the Seller.

Models of Ecommerce
1. B2C (Business to Consumers)
Businesses develop attractive electronic
marketplaces to sell the product or
services to consumers. (Eg: Amazon)
2. B2B ( Business to Business)
E-commerce company or organization do
business with each other like producer selling
to distributors and wholesalers selling to
retailer or customers.(Eg:Alibaba)

Models of Ecommerce
3. C2C (Consumer to Consumer)
Consumers trade with each other, typically, in
an online environment. Consumers sells a
good or service to another consumer. Eg:
Hamrobazar
4. B2G (Business to Government)
Business sell products, services and
information to governments or government
agencies (such as federal, state, or local
agencies).

Daraz involves 2 business models:B2C
and B2B
1. B2C (Business to Consumer) Business Model:
● Daraz provides the online platform and technology to connect sellers and buyers all
over Nepal.
● Daraz and it’s customers interact digitally and the flow of information is done through
the medium of internet.
● Consumers directly order the products through website and Daraz delivers the product.
● It provides a customer friendly 14-day return policy for items listed under Daraz Mall,
premium section and 7-day for all other products.
Daraz involves 2 business models:B2C and B2B
2. B2B( Business to Business) Business Model:
● One business sells its products or services to another business.
● Daraz buys the product from other business such as (Alibaba) and sells the
products to the customers.
● Alibaba is a huge e-commerce company based in China and Daraz buys their
products and sells to the customers.
● At the end, the goal is to sell product to the customers.
